The Vibe
Caprice presents a formal, measured take on French fine dining that emphasizes craft and atmosphere. The sixth-floor dining room in the Four Seasons frames Victoria Harbour across its windows, and the room balances high ceilings and considered lighting with generous spacing between covers. Service moves with deliberation and the full room maintains a controlled murmur, signaling a kitchen and front-of-house operating at the upper tier of the city’s scene. The overall impression is scenic and classic: a polished, calm environment where the view and the rhythm of service are as essential to the experience as what arrives from the kitchen.
Best For
This is a dinner destination tailored to important evenings — business meals, date nights and special celebrations. The hotel setting and panoramic harbour outlook create a composed backdrop for formal service and attentive timing, which suits guests who expect European technique and premium ingredients. The room’s spacing and professional front-of-house make it a reliable choice for conversations that require discretion and focus, while the skyline view becomes a standout element on clear nights. In short, Caprice works best when the occasion calls for refinement, ceremony and an elevated dining pace.
Ordering Tips
Aim for a window table and, if possible, book on a clear winter evening when the skyline is at its sharpest — the view is described as a near-second course. Lean into the signature seafood and classic preparations: the Alaskan King Crab with crustacean jelly and Osciètre caviar and the Brittany Lobster are highlighted, alongside stalwart mains like the Wagyu filet and foie gras terrine. Finish with the Banana Chocolate Millefeuille for a traditional, composed sweet. Portions and pacing reflect formal service, so plan a multi-course progression rather than a single plate.

Ambiance
Opulent interiors with crystal chandeliers, ivory wainscotting, wood-panelled cheese room, and floor-to-ceiling windows offering panoramic Victoria Harbour views under elegant lighting.
